Ubuntu 9.10 install problems

Asked by helpless

I'm trying to install Ubuntu 9.10 from CD. I put the CD in a select 'Install Ubuntu', there is then a whole bunch of white text against a black screen. After that, I come to the logon screen. It asks for a username and password. I haven't set up a username of password though. It never asked for my time zone or anything, it just skipped over the personal information setup part. What do I do?
